It is January of another new year. The time for making resolutions and setting goals. New year, new you! Go big or go home, right? Well, for most people, it’s “go home.” On the New York Post website, they state that the average person has given up on their resolutions by the time February rolls around. A report on the Ohio State University Business of College blog states that 43 percent of Americans have given up on their new goals by the end of January. These studies, among others, point out several reasons we fail when it comes to implementing lasting change such a obstacles, challenges, busy schedules, lack of accountability, and lack of self discipline.
